عنوان انگلیسی مقاله ISI
Customizing well-known sustainability assessment tools for Iranian residential buildings using Fuzzy Analytic Hierarchy Process

چکیده انگلیسی
The aim of this research is to customize the categories and criteria points of well-known sustainability assessment tools regarding the priorities in sustainability concerns of Iran in order to develop an Iranian sustainability assessment tool suitable for residential buildings. Therefore, common sustainability indicators of LEED, BREEAM, CASBEE and SBTool will be used as benchmarks for the evaluation process by Iranian professional experts to revise the points allocated in Iranian assessment tool. For the revision of the points in accordance with Iranian sustainability needs, FAHP method (Fuzzy Analytical Hierarchy Process) will be conducted. Afterwards, Iranian sustainability assessment tool, consisting of six levels of certification with categories and criteria points, has been designed to promote sustainability in the residential buildings. The reliability of the assessment tool has been confirmed by comparing performance sensitivity with the existing assessment tools in terms of the points given to each category. This will encourage Iranian construction practitioners to be more aware of worldwide sustainability assessment tools and of the way to implement sustainability in their residential building projects. Results can be a basis for further investigations on other indicators which are crucial for sustainability concerns of Iran and would provide a platform for inspiration of further sustainability solutions. Introduction of the priority weights of sustainability fundamentals will be a reference for further developing a more holistic assessment tool, considering more dimensions such as economic and social sustainability issues regarding Iranian residential buildings.
